Common Do It Yourself Repair Misconceptions



When it comes to dealing with DIY automobile repair services, there are numerous misunderstandings that can bring about pricey blunders. One widespread myth is that you must constantly follow the manufacturer's advised upkeep routine to a tee. While these standards are important, they can in some cases be overly mindful. For instance, changing your oil every 3,000 miles may not be essential with contemporary engines and artificial oils. It's vital to analyze your certain driving problems and talk to an auto mechanic for tailored recommendations.

One more mistaken belief is that all repairs require costly tools or expert competence. While some fixings are unquestionably complicated, many tasks can be completed with standard tools and some assistance. On-line tutorials and handbooks can be useful sources in these scenarios.

However, it's essential to know your restrictions and not wait to look for professional help when needed. Bear in mind, safety must constantly be a leading concern when servicing your vehicle, so don't take unnecessary risks by attempting repairs beyond your skill degree.

Maintenance Myths Debunked



Numerous drivers fall target to mistaken beliefs concerning automobile maintenance that can wind up costing them time and money. One typical myth is that you need to change your oil every 3,000 miles. While this used to be real for older cars, contemporary engines and synthetic oils can usually go much longer between oil modifications.

One more myth is that costs gas is better for your vehicle than normal gasoline. In many cases, routine gasoline is flawlessly fine for your lorry, and making use of costs won't give any type of substantial advantages.

The Truth Concerning Engine Oil



To understand the fact about engine oil, it's important to debunk typical false impressions that may lead you astray when it concerns maintaining your car.

One prevalent myth is that you need to change your oil every 3,000 miles. The reality is that advancements in oil and engine innovation have expanded the recommended oil adjustment intervals for numerous cars. Consult your proprietor's guidebook or talk with a trusted mechanic to identify the proper interval for your certain car.



One more false impression is that all engine oils coincide.
